Residential Solar Energy Save Money With Home Solar Panels
Residential solar panels generate usable electricity that can save you cash and also help you do your bit to protect the environment.
Solar technology has reached the point where you can build your own DIY system that will produce enough power to run your household appliances, i.e. a meaningful, useful supply. If you build enough cells you can also replace your home’s power supply and even sell some energy back to grid. You’ll have power as long as the sun is shining.
The commercial price of residential solar systems is approximately twenty thousand dollars. At this price it may be years or decades before you recoup the cost of the investment in energy bill savings. Home solar panels can be built for less than $300, an order of magnitude cheaper and the lower outlay also means that you will recoup the cost of your investment sooner, and it will become profitable more quickly.
To decide if your home is suitable for a residential solar power system, you need to consider if your home gets enough sun and if there is sufficient space around your house with nothing that could potentially block the sun, like trees or tall buildings. A large roof helps, and large wall sidings will also help with mounting the solar panels. You could also put them in an open space like your garden or back yard.
Building a few home solar panels will enable you to save up to 80% of your electricity bill. Replacing your home energy needs will take a good number of solar panels and will also perhaps need to be supplemented by wind turbines to deal with times when the sun isn’t shining. Setting up a residential solar power system may also qualify you for green tax credits, and other incentives and could also raise the value of your home. A good guide or blueprint for your home solar power system is crucial. Searching the internet brings up a lot of information, too much in fact. Good manuals exist amongst those that have little practical value. First of all, the blueprint should be understandable, and should not need complex engineering skills to implement. The components should be easily accessible and available from local hardware stores with one or two specialised components you may need to mail order. Instructional videos will accelerate your learning exponentially as watching how to do this is always going to be clearer than reading about how to do it. When you purchase a blueprint, make sure that you understand the components, how they fit together. Building a solar panel is not rocket science although there is a learning curve involved.
